Virat Kohli returned to India colours in Australia ODIs, after seven months.

Following Indian Cricket Team batter Virat Kohli‘s two consecutive ducks against Australia in the present ODI series, veteran India all-rounder Irfan Pathan advised him to remain patient and trust his skills rather than trying to get runs.

Xavier Bartlett of Australia outwitted Kohli with deft variation in the recent second One-Day International in Adelaide, trapping him leg-before. Kohli’s run-less spell came to an end when Bartlett drew one back sharply, hitting him on the pads after setting him up with some outswingers aiming for the outside off-stump channel.

On the other hand, he was taken off guard when Mitchell Starc drew him into a drive far away from his body in the first ODI in Perth.

Virat Kohli, two ducks in two matches—we have not seen it before. It could be because of pressure, rustiness, and everything. Whatever chatter is ongoing on social media about these two (Rohit and Virat), these two players mustn’t get affected by it. No one will play if they don’t perform. But they have done wonderful work for India. They need support and persistence from selectors till the runs and the right rhythm come. It would be really important. I know it is difficult since Yashasvi Jaiswal is on the sidelines.

It is not easy to play when the sword is hanging over you. I hope this is not in Virat’s mind. In the first match, he got out to an outside off-stump delivery. He thought, with three slips in place, would I be given outside off-stump deliveries? The ball came in a bit, and he tried playing his favorite flick shot and got beaten there. The gap (between bat and pad) while playing flick was so big, I’ve never seen something like that from him,” Pathan said on his YouTube channel, as per ANI.

This was the first time in his ODI career that Virat Kohli scored back-to-back ducks in the format.

He also instructed Virat Kohli not to become anxious for runs and to wait for the initial single. He also urged fans not to put extra pressure on Kohli and Rohit Sharma and instead to enjoy whatever cricket they play for India, with the hope that they will continue till the ICC Cricket World Cup 2027.

How can Virat get out of it? Virat would want to make sure to get that single and get off strike. But he should not get desperate. I hope for that one single; he would not get desperate and stop enjoying his batting. He has to enjoy his batting. If he does that, he will get more time at the crease, and if he gets runs, he will not look back. ODI is his favorite format.

“I appeal to the fans: these two, if they play one year or two years more, play the World Cup, or don’t play much—no matter how much cricket they play, it is time to enjoy their cricket because they have given Indian cricket so much. We would hope they play as much as possible. Hope Virat gets in form soon in the next match. He can struggle like Rohit did today, but he can also regain his rhythm and showcase his craft gradually. Don’t get desperate for that single; runs will come,” Irfan added.

Former India captain Rohit Sharma scored 73 runs off 97 deliveries, including seven boundaries and two maximums. India lost the second one-day international and the series.

“Even though he struggled, this knock would give him more satisfaction than anything else. He was prepared for that struggle. He showcased his fitness too while surviving that run-out attempt. As of late, he has batted at a strike rate of 120-130, but his SR till 60 balls has been around 50. You could feel that a more free-flowing knock would have benefitted India, but this would give him a lot of satisfaction.” Pathan shared his views on Rohit’s knock in Adelaide.

The third and final ODI will be played in Sydney on October 25, Saturday.
